If you are looking for a sensibly end terraced home in the heart of a popular Shropshire village, then this may well be the home for you! Offered with the benefit of having no onward chain, the house is likely to appeal to both families, first time buyers or investors. It offers unexpectedly spacious accommodation including 3 bedrooms, a lounge/dining room, spacious kitchen and a conservatory addition. The village of Prees seems to have come into its own over the last few years and it is not difficult to see why. There is a real sense of 'community' here, the village itself having shops, post office, medical centre, hairdresser, village hall, railway station and primary school. There is a club house within the recreational ground, which also incorporates a bowling club, along with cricket and football fields. Prees has its own railway station and the house is well placed for travel by car into nearby Whitchurch, Wem and Shrewsbury. Nearby road links provide access to the motorway network for travel throughout a wide geographical area.
